Kids Outdoor Adventure Expo

Get moving, explore and make a splash in the great outdoors! Join Great Parks for the largest free outdoor education event for children in the Midwest. This unique opportunity will encourage kids’ interest in the natural world and recreational activities. Come out and discover the many interactive activities, visit with exhibitors and enjoy the great outdoors.
Kids Outdoor Adventure Expo is made possible with significant support from the Carol Ann and Ralph V. Haile, Jr. Foundation; the Maxwell C. Weaver Foundation; Cincinnati Children's Hospital; Morgan's Canoe & Outdoor Adventures; the John and Carrie Hayden Family Foundation; the Greater Cincinnati Foundation; and Metro.
